User Interface

  • Continued rollout of some new design tokens and UI components across customer experiences (including Checkout), improving consistency and overall look and feel.

 

Workforce

  • Arrival windows: New appointment arrival window configuration, with updates across Checkout, Client Portal, internal scheduling, notifications, calendar attachments, and workflow events.
  • Custom Work Order Statuses: More details in the article.

 

Workflow

  • Organization & launching: Introduction of workflow labels for easier management, along with a refreshed workflow launcher for workflow-native tenants.
  • AI Assistant: AI Assistant in the Workflow Builder (enabled on demand only).

 

Client Portal

  • Extended Google Tag Manager support, enabling tenant-configured widgets (such as live chat) and additional integrations.

 

Checkout

  • Added support for promo codes via shareable links that pre-populate the code at checkout.

 

Inventory

  • Incidents with human-readable IDs.
  • Expanded manual IP management (including network site equipment).

 

Billing

  • Alignment of delinquency and overdue timing to prevent accounts from becoming delinquent before invoices are officially marked as overdue.
